    welcome to KB, always room for one more in here.
    As you're on the shore every day, why not turn up to the NASS training nights outside Noel Leamings at the Albany Mega Centre. It's free and you will meet a lot of riders of all experiences. Starts about 7.30pm Wednesday nights when every one arrives from the start point at Westgate. Or if you feel up to it you can meet up with everyone at Westgate Shell Service Station at 6.30pm for the ride to Albany. The good bit is it totally free and there is usually at least 2 mentors there. See you there
